The SRF911VDC9-B-TB12R is a Transient Voltage Suppressor (TVS) diode manufactured by Toshiba Semiconductor and Storage. This TVS diode is designed to protect sensitive electronic components from voltage transients, such as those caused by electrostatic discharge (ESD), lightning strikes, and inductive switching.

Additional Details
The SRF911VDC9-B-TB12R is typically characterized by its reverse standoff voltage, clamping voltage, peak pulse current, and capacitance. The TB12R likely denotes a specific surface mount package. It is important to consult the device's datasheet for precise specifications and application guidelines.
When selecting a TVS diode, factors to consider include the maximum operating voltage of the protected circuit, the anticipated surge current, the desired clamping voltage, and the response time of the TVS diode.
